Proactiveness shown by governance, consensus earned from residents

ĐBP - The New Urban, Resort Tourism, and Sports Services Area Project in the Northwest of Điện Biên Phủ ward is one of Điện Biên province’s key projects.

Boasting a large scale, it involves more than 300 households in Thanh Nưa commune. Thanks to the drastic involvement of local party committees and authorities in propaganda and mobilization, combined with the consensus of the public, site clearance is being actively deployed, creating favorable conditions for the project to soon launch its items according to schedule.

The project features a total investment capital of VND 23,660.79 billion divided into two phases. It covers an investment scale of 228.5 ha with a population scale of around 12,000 people, encompassing a new urban area, a resort tourism zone, an 18-hole golf course, and a synchronous system of technical and social infrastructure. Phase 1 alone is deployed on an area of 101.7 ha in Thanh Nưa commune, affecting 308 households and individuals alongside four organizations.

Being one of the households with land acquired, Tòng Văn Tuyền from Tông Khao village, Thanh Nưa commune shared that his family has over 6,000 m² of rice fields and around 400 m² of garden land within the site clearance scope. While initial anxieties were unavoidable, his family agreed to hand over the land after local authorities directly visited to propagate and fully explain the guidelines and goals of the project. Tuyền noted that this is a major project for the province which will open up numerous socio-economic development opportunities if deployed on schedule, so his family is ready to accompany and create smooth conditions for the investor’s construction work.

The party committee and authority propagate and fully explain the guidelines and goals of the project, leading residents to agree on handing over the land.

Similarly, the family of Quàng Văn Thuông from Hạ village, Thanh Nưa commune has around 5,000 m² of residential and rice field land under acquisition. He stated that following multiple rounds of propaganda and mobilization by the commune and specialized agencies, his family complied with the State’s policy. He emphasized that the residents’ greatest wish is for the compensation, support, and resettlement arrangement processes to be executed fully and promptly so that people can soon stabilize their lives after handing over their land.

This public consensus stems from a persistent and practical mobilization process conducted by the entire grassroots-level political system. Tòng Văn Thỉnh, Head of Tông Khao village in Thanh Nưa commune, shared that the resort tourism planning zone alone involves more than 100 households with over 20 ha of land within the project scope. Right from the start, the village coordinated closely with the party committee, authority, and mass organizations to host multiple meetings and directly visit each household to propagate and explain the project’s significance as well as related regimes and policies. Through these actions, the majority of residents built a consensus on the province’s development policy, hoping the project finishes early to contribute to altering the local face. Concurrently, villagers expressed their aspirations for all levels and sectors to continue paying attention to executing compensation, support, and resettlement work well, guaranteeing the legitimate rights of the people.

To shape a unified direction in leadership, the Thanh Nưa commune Party Committee established the Steering Committee for site clearance of works and projects for the 2025-2030 period, while the commune People’s Committee formed a Working Group to execute compensation, support, and resettlement tasks for the project. The commune has organized eight meetings with relevant agencies, units, and individuals whose land is acquired to untie difficulties and snags during implementation.

To date, site clearance work has achieved numerous positive results. Among the total 308 households under land acquisition in Phase 1, 302 households have completed declarations and counting, reaching 98%. Land origin verification has covered around 816 out of 1,580 plots, corresponding to 44.64 out of 66.7 ha and reaching 66.9%. Concurrently, estimated compensation plans have been formulated for 168 out of 304 households, reaching 55.3%.

On June 12, the provincial Land Fund Development Center coordinated with the Thanh Nưa commune People’s Committee and the investor to pay advance money to 47 households with a total amount of over VND 650 million, while receiving the handover of 10,516.7 m² of ground to construct service roads. The planning of resettlement areas is also being urgently deployed, and on June 30, the commune People’s Committee completed the approval of the general master plan for the resettlement zones serving the project.

The implementation process still encounters quite a few difficulties because measurement, counting, and land origin verification are carried out simultaneously. In particular, identifying the boundaries of the old military training ground managed by a military unit previously faces many snags, as some households reclaimed and used the land before 1990 but were not compensated when the land was handed over to the military unit during the 1994-1995 period. Some previous residential expansion areas also overlap with the training field, making land origin verification and compensation plan formulation more complex. Nevertheless, with high political determination, the party committee and authority of Thanh Nưa commune persistently untie difficulties while ensuring the project’s execution schedule.

The New Urban, Resort Tourism, and Sports Services Area Project in the Northwest of Điện Biên Phủ ward is a key project of the province.

Nguyễn Hữu Hiệp, Secretary of the Thanh Nưa commune Party Committee and Head of the Site Clearance Steering Committee for the project in Thanh Nưa commune, stated: “To date, the commune has coordinated with the provincial Military Command, the Land Fund Development Center, and the consulting unit to hand over 32.7 ha of clean ground to the investor at the training field zone. The commune commits to continuing the handover of 44.5 ha of agricultural land before July 15 to deploy the hotel zone construction, while striving to complete the remaining area of around 15.1 ha before July 31. The commune is directing specialized agencies to urgently finalize counting, verify land origins, formulate compensation plans, and coordinate with the investor to pay residents on schedule.”
